What is the GMAT Focus Edition Exam?

The GMAT focus edition exam, introduced by the Graduate Management Admission Council (GMAC), is an entrance exam for admission into over 7000 programs offered by 2400 universities globally. The technology and business environments in the world are constantly evolving and being modernized. Due to these changing trends, the GMAT exam has been enhanced to focus on measuring your skill set and knowledge. 

 

The new GMAT Focus Edition addresses the requirements of B-schools by emphasising the evaluation of advanced critical reasoning and data literacy abilities. The GMAT Focus edition speeds up your future success in business schools. The GMAT exam’s updated format is efficiently redesigned with flexibility and insight to meet the needs of top business schools and their diverse range of offerings globally.

How to Create a GMAT Study Plan?

Once you understand the main characteristics of the exam, it is crucial to thoroughly familiarize yourself with the details of the GMAT Focus to ensure you are well-prepared before starting your preparation. These details include how to create a study plan for GMAT Focus Editon. Below are 5 steps to follow to succeed in your preparation:

 

Step 1: Read about all the sections thoroughly: There are three sections in the GMAT Focus Edition, each with sub-sections, so all of them are equally important. It provides an extensive overview of the ideas and abilities necessary to excel in your education. Next, it prepares you for the next stage in the study process, which is to take your first practice test.

 

Step 2: Try Giving Practice Tests: GMAT Practice questions allow you to know the type of questions you will be asked in the exam, and then you can decide if you want to continue with the preparation. Solving some basic questions will help you know where you stand.

 

Step 3: Get A Baseline Score: GMAC offers 6 official GMAT mock tests, of which 2 are free. Use the exam tutorial feature to familiarize yourself with the test interface and navigation and review each section’s directions. Next, complete the free test. The results will provide a solid understanding of the GMAT exam syllabus and demonstrate the distance between you and your desired score.

 

Step 4: Select the Right Study Material: The right study material is important for preparation as it will provide you with the right direction, and you will not juggle between the various resources available on the internet. The right study material includes all the sections and questions asked in the exam, aligning with your preparation.

 

Step 5: Maintain Consistency: Making a study plan is easy, but following that daily is daunting, and the one who maintains consistency gets the desired results. You might think you will follow the plan religiously, but you don’t feel like studying some days. Consistent means studying daily, even if you devote 1 hour on those days.

How Do Mock Tests Help in a GMAT Study Plan?

Success in GMAT requires more than preparation; it calls for precise, insightful, and reflective practice. A strong mock test is more than just copying the GMAT exam pattern; it is a thorough, trustworthy, and analytical resource that enhances your readiness and strategy. Read further to know how GMAT mock tests help in your success in the exam:

 

  • Predicts Your Potential: GMAT mock tests provide a reliable estimate of your future GMAT score, typically within a 30-point range. This lets you know if you’re on track or need to adjust your study plan. For example, a 705 on a good practice test suggests your actual score could be between 685 and 715.
  • Pinpoints Weaknesses: GMAT mock tests go beyond just measuring your score. They act as a diagnostic tool, pinpointing your exact weaknesses in both the Quant (math) and Verbal sections. This allows you to target your studying more effectively and focus on areas that need the most improvement.

Improves Test-Taking Strategies: GMAT Mock tests analyze your performance beyond just knowledge. They identify not only the mistakes you make but also the reasons behind them. Even strong knowledge can be overshadowed by poor testing strategies, such as time management issues or difficulty with specific question formats. An excellent mock test will reveal these issues, allowing you to develop better strategies and become a more innovative, not just more complicated, student.

Selecting the most suitable provider for GMAT mock tests is crucial to gaining a clear picture of your GMAT skills and test preparedness. This analysis will delve into the distinctive features, strengths, and potential drawbacks of three prominent providers: MBA.com, e-GMAT, and GMAT Club.

MBA.com Mocks

The GMAT Focus Edition mocks on MBA.com are an important resource for every GMAT applicant who is serious about the test. They merge high-quality questions with exceptional algorithmic complexity. This sets them apart as a key tool for those seeking an authentic experience. 

  • It provides six GMAT practice tests.
  • Two are available for free, and the other four are priced at USD 107.99 / INR 9,020, offering a special glimpse into the actual GMAT exam environment.

e-GMAT Mocks

Taking an e-GMAT mock test is more than just answering practice questions. It’s like taking the actual GMAT but with an added benefit. While the test closely mirrors the official GMAT’s question selection process, e-GMAT utilizes artificial intelligence (AI) to analyze your performance in greater depth in just $199 . This analysis goes beyond simply identifying your mistakes; it explains their reasons. This valuable feedback lets you understand your errors clearly and guides you toward improvement. With five mock tests available, e-GMAT transforms from a study tool into a comprehensive learning resource.

GMAT Club Mocks

Compared to e-GMAT or MBA.com, the feedback and insights provided by GMAT Club mocks may need to be more thorough, especially in giving precise subsectional scores and analytical insights. This platform will provide at least five comprehensive, adaptive assessments, allowing users ample opportunities to practice with a start price of $99.95.

The GMAT Club mocks are renowned for their Quantitative Reasoning section. These challenging and insightful questions are highly regarded within the GMAT preparation community for their effectiveness in sharpening your quantitative skills and ensuring they are up to par with the demands of the actual GMAT exam paper.

Target Test Prep

This GMAT test prep provider offers a comprehensive program designed to maximize your score. They provide over 4,000 practice questions to hone your skills, along with expert-led video instruction to deliver in-depth concept understanding. They create a personalized study plan that tailors the program to your strengths and weaknesses. Powerful analytics track your progress and pinpoint areas for improvement, while their 130-point score improvement guarantee ensures you’ll see results for just $229.

Experts Global

Experts Global provides GMAT mock tests, which are similar to real GMAT focus edition questions. They draw parallels between the exam and practice by giving new context to the questions so that students get extra knowledge and be prepared for new patterns. The questions are marked as easy, moderate and difficult based on the data of the students who appeared for the mocks. They use an adaptive-penalty approach rather than an adaptive ordering scoring model. You can access their mocks for 2 months in just $50.

Is there any specific order to attempt the GMAT Focus Edition Test?

No, after the changes in the GMAT exam, there is no specific order in which you have to attempt the exam. You can choose any section of your choice to attempt first.
